Qila Saifullah: In another tragic incident, 13 people were killed as a result of an explosion outside the office of Jamiat Ulema-e-Islam Fazl (JUI-F) in Qila Saifullah district of Balochistan.
According to rescue officials, 12 people have been injured as a result of the explosion. Emergency has been declared at DHQ Hospital after the explosion.
After the explosion, the motorcycles and vehicles in the area caught fire. After receiving the report of the explosion, the rescue personnel reached the spot and shifted the injured to the hospital while the fire brigade personnel also reached the spot.
According to the Caretaker Information Minister Balochistan Jaan Achakzai, JUI candidate Maulana Abdul Wasi was safe as a result of the explosion in Saifullah Fort.
JUI-F candidate Maulana Abdul Wasi is the candidate from Qila Saifullah Constituency NA-251.
Jaan Achakzai while reacting to the blasts said that the terrorists will not succeed in their goals, the war will continue until the end of the last terrorist.
Earlier, 15 people were killed as a result of an explosion outside the office of an independent candidate in Khanuzai area of Pishin district of Balochistan.
The blast took place outside the eelction office of candidate Isfandyar Kakar in PB-47 Khanuzai.
